Discovering Morocco
My daughter and I traveled with a group of 12 other teachers on a two-week, guided journey through Morocco. The trip, led by Abdul, was through GEEO, a tour company who brings teachers to many parts of the world. We traveled by small van, and were  guided by many locals through historic Medinas (old cities), plus visited artisan cooperatives.
From Tangier at the Strait of Gilbraltar, to the edge of the Sahara and back to the sea in Essaouira, we found Morocco culturally-rich, fascinating and a very friendly place to travel.
